The Protein Research Group at the University of Southern Denmark (SDU) in Odense is seeking a skilled Mass Spectrometry/Protein Scientist to join our team. This role is pivotal in supporting our mass spectrometry and proteomics research in the context of avian magnetoreception.
This research scientist position is an exciting opportunity to work in a highly collaborative and dynamic working environment at SDU. The position is available from May 1, 2026, for one year.
